Abstract
The utility model discloses a kind of weir flow filter, it is characterized in that:It is provided with main shaft, the major axis horizontal is set, its one end is provided with motor, helical blade is provided with the main shaft, hairbrush is provided with the outer of the helical blade, semi-cylindrical shaped screen is provided with below main shaft and helical blade, the screen entire body is provided with equally distributed open-work, the bristle of the hairbrush is contacted with screen surface;The main shaft and helical blade, screen, motor are fixedly installed on support;The cylindrical shape for being provided with both ends open in the outermost end of the main shaft is slagged tap cylinder, and the outer end of cylinder of slagging tap is slag notch.The utility model is applied to the scum silica frost cleaning of the overflow water for covering mill weir, there is provided the structure of filtering transportation integration, debris in overflow water can not only be leached, debris can be transported away simultaneously, efficiency high, effect is good, changeable, can be set according to the flexible in size of overflow water body, applicability and adaptability are all fine.

Background technology
During heavy rain, substantial amounts of floating suspended solid is had in combined sewer channel, because the flow of water of rain flood usually can
It is very big, overflow and cross rainwater drainage device or rainwater storage pool, into rivers and lakes.A large amount of floating suspended solids in rainwater
Enter rivers and lakes therewith, wherein substantial amounts of excrement, plastics etc. have a strong impact on natural landscape, polluted river water source often leads to
A large amount of cleaning treatment expenses, or even cause the pollution for being difficult to eliminate.Conventional scrape slag, filter residue facility is difficult to solve this problem.
It is, therefore, desirable to provide the debris that a kind of equipment of new construction is crossed in the water of weir body to filter overflow, so as to ensure the clear of overflow water
It is clean, prevent downstream water quality to be contaminated.

The beneficial effects of the utility model:Weir flow filter is directly installed on rainwater discharge structures in a horizontal manner
Cross after mill weir, for retaining the solid matter in rainwater storage pond/rainwater drainage device, either newly-built rainwater discharge structure
Build, or to being renovated on existing constructing, can successful Application.The device belongs to fine filter, may be mounted at excessive
The draining liquid level specified after stream weir.Therefore, the loss of flood peak is very low, is the very big rainwater drainage device of water flow.Two dimension
Circular hole screen cloth and Self-cleaning system ensure that device possesses the free filtering area of mass efficient and carries out high efficient solid and liquid separation.
Weir flow filter is that while sewage flows screen pack, solid refuse will be taken out by separating, and be delivered to screw conveyor shaft
Side, at the same time, the nylon bristle for being fixed on screw rod piece outer rim carries out rotary self-cleaning to screen pack.Generally,
Filter residue will be returned back the inlet channel of sewage treatment plant, certainly also additionally mounted conveyor screw, and filter residue is exported outside canal, do into one
The rubbish post processing of step.During heavy rain, filter can automatic operating.Automatic alarm and can enter when running abnormal
Row long distance wireless alarm signal is transmitted.

The application method of above-mentioned weir flow filter, using following steps:
1) selection assembling main shaft and cylinder of slagging tap:The length of the downflow weir installed according to weir flow filter, selection length is closed
One or more snippets suitable main shaft, the present embodiment selects 2 sections of main shafts, and they are coupled together from termination;It is straight to use conventional main shaft
Footpath 50cm, the present embodiment is spillway discharge in 5m3Downflow weir below the/second, after spindle main body is installed, loads onto in main shaft outermost end
The cylinder of slagging tap of matching;
2) mounting bracket and main shaft:On one side, the water inlet of filter screen is while near overflow for the water outlet that support is arranged on into downflow weir
Weir, its 10cm highly more slightly lower than downflow weir side;
3) installation fitting:Solar energy and wind-power electricity generation component and battery are installed, controller, level sensor and master are installed
Axle rotation sensor, and battery is connected with controller;Test warning piece function and remote wireless signals delivery module
With the communication efficiency of Surveillance center;
4) run:Downflow weir discharges water and brings into operation.
Through trial operation one month, operational effect was very good, without there is alarm condition.
